| This is a customized wrapper for the {{Sock vote}} template, which means it is built upon the other template's code. Using this template will always make the text say "Confirmed sockpuppet" instead of "Blocked sockpuppet". |
Purpose
[edit]Comments made by a sock with no replies may simply be removed with an appropriate edit summary. If comments are part of an active discussion, they should be struck instead of removed. To use this template, first strike the sockpuppet's vote or comment and signature using <s>...</s>, then add this template to inform editors about the sockpuppet. You may optionally add your signature after the template.
Usage
[edit]The template takes up to three unnamed parameters, plus two named ones, and it changes both its wording and its icon depending on what you give it.
|1=is the sockpuppet investigation case name, normally the suspected master's username. It's used to build the "of X" wording and to link to the relevant SPI page. If no SPI page exists for that name, the "see investigation" bit just doesn't appear, so you don't need to check first.|2=sets the confidence level, and this is what changes the icon:- Leave it blank, or use anything unrecognised, for blocked (the default). Shows a red padlock icon (File:Sock block.svg).
- Use sus for suspected. Shows a grey people icon if it's a lone sockpuppet, or a different icon if parameter 3 marks it as a sockpuppeteer.
- Use con for confirmed. Uses the same red padlock icon as blocked, just with different wording.
- Use ban for banned. Shows File:Banned user.JPG instead, and links the word "banned" to WP:BAN.
|3=switches between "sockpuppet" and "sockpuppeteer" wording. Leave it blank and the template describes a sockpuppet, adding "of [parameter 1]" at the end. Fill in anything at all (traditionally master or eer, though the actual value doesn't matter) and it describes a sockpuppeteer instead, dropping the "of X" part, since here the account being tagged is itself the alleged mastermind, not a sock of someone else.|sock=is optional and names the actual sock account being tagged. Without it, the template just states the status as a bare phrase (relying on the struck comment above to make clear whose comment it was). With it, the sentence spells this out in full, for example "User123 is a blocked sockpuppet of Example, see investigation." It goes right after the icon, before the status word.|noinvest=yeshides the "see investigation" link even when the SPI page for parameter 1 exists.|4=is for signing the comment using ~~~~.

If you find yourself typing out the same combination of parameters 2 and 3 often, it may be worth using a wrapper template instead, such as {{Blocked sockpuppet}}, {{Confirmed sockpuppet}}, or {{Banned sockpuppet}}, which hard code those two parameters and just ask for the username (and, if needed, the sock's own name).
